M84.563K
ICD-10-CMPathological fracture in neoplastic disease, right fibula, subsequent encounter for fracture with nonunion
This code signifies a fracture of the right fibula that occurred due to an underlying neoplastic (cancerous) process, which has failed to heal properly (nonunion). The patient is in a subsequent phase of treatment for this specific fracture.
Use this code when a patient with a known neoplastic disease presents for follow-up care or ongoing treatment of a right fibula fracture that is not uniting. Documentation should clearly state the fracture is pathological, located in the right fibula, and that nonunion is present, along with an indication of a subsequent encounter.
